Definition

'Keeping cool' can mean staying calm and not getting upset in a stressful situation, or physically staying at a comfortable temperature when it's hot.

Usage & Nuances

Used both literally (temperature, such as during hot weather) and figuratively (emotional self-control). In stressful situations, 'keeping cool' is often preferred over 'keeping calm' for a more informal, idiomatic tone. Common with advice or praise ('Thanks for keeping cool!').
